NAWCO’s annual conference will unite healthcare professionals from across the country for immersive education designed to improve patient outcomes in wound care and related specialties.

Healthcare professionals from across the United States will gather in Louisville this September as the National Alliance of Wound Care and Ostomy® (NAWCO®) presents HEAL 2026, a national interdisciplinary conference focused on advancing wound care, ostomy management, lower extremity preservation, pressure injury prevention, and related specialties through evidence-based education, hands-on learning, and clinical innovation.

Taking place September 14–16, 2026, at the Galt House Hotel in Louisville, Kentucky, HEAL has become a premier educational destination for clinicians seeking practical knowledge, emerging technologies, and collaborative learning experiences that can be immediately applied to improve patient care.

Copy of Friday 13026 HEAL 2026 Brings National Wound Care Conference to Louisville, Showcasing Hands-On Education, Clinical Innovation, and Interdisciplinary Collaboration

Unlike many healthcare conferences that rely primarily on lecture-based education, HEAL emphasizes interactive learning through hands-on workshops, live demonstrations, expert-led educational sessions, and direct access to industry innovators developing the next generation of wound care products and technologies.

“HEAL was built on the belief that the best education is practical, collaborative, and immediately applicable,” said Cindy Broadus, Executive Director for NAWCO. “Our goal is for every attendee to leave with new knowledge, stronger professional connections, and evidence-based strategies they can begin using with patients as soon as they return to their practice.”

Stephen Powell, Founder and CEO of Powell Financials, announces the release of Financial Fortress: Protect Your Money, Grow Your Wealth, Build Your Legacy, a financial education book designed to help families rethink the way they approach money, preparedness, and long-term security.

Financial Fortress is written for readers who have worked hard, saved what they could, invested where they were told, and still wonder whether their financial life is truly protected. Rather than focusing only on accumulation, Powell encourages readers to look deeper and ask whether their money is structured to support them through taxes, market volatility, lack of access, inflation, family needs, retirement decisions, and legacy planning.

The book centers on four major pillars: protection, growth, control, and legacy. Through this framework, Powell explains that wealth is not only something to earn, save, or invest. It is something to structure with purpose. Each pillar is presented in clear, accessible language so readers can better understand the role of preparation, financial education, and intentional decision-making.

Powell’s message is deeply personal. In 2022, he survived a life-threatening aortic dissection, an experience that changed the way he viewed family, income, responsibility, and financial preparedness. That moment became a turning point in his mission to help families think beyond account balances and begin building financial structures that can stand strong when life changes without warning.

“Financial Fortress was written to help people ask better questions,” Powell says. “Many families are doing what they were told to do, but they still feel exposed. My goal is to help readers look beyond growth alone and begin thinking about protection, access, control, and legacy.”

The book also explores the common threats that can quietly weaken wealth over time. Powell discusses how taxes can affect the amount families actually keep, how market timing can influence retirement income, how limited access can create pressure during emergencies, and how inflation can reduce purchasing power. These ideas are presented as educational concepts, not personalized advice, giving readers a clearer foundation for more informed conversations with qualified professionals.

As the founder of Powell Financials, Powell works with families across the United States. His approach is rooted in education, clarity, and trust. He believes clients should be treated like family and that financial conversations should empower people rather than overwhelm them.

Financial Fortress is not positioned as a one-size-fits-all financial answer. Instead, it is a guide for awareness and preparation. The book invites readers to examine their current financial structure, identify potential gaps, and consider whether their plan is built only for ideal conditions or for real life. For readers who feel uncertain about what they may be missing, the book offers a clear starting point for reflection, education, and more intentional planning conversations.

By combining personal experience, practical education, and a clear four-pillar framework, Financial Fortress speaks to families who want more than a larger balance. It speaks to readers who want confidence, clarity, flexibility, and a legacy that can continue beyond them.

NordFX continues to support flexible trading by giving clients seamless access to the financial markets through the MetaTrader 5 Web Terminal, allowing them to trade directly from any modern web browser without installing additional software.

As financial markets become increasingly accessible across multiple devices, traders are placing greater value on flexibility and uninterrupted market access. Whether working from home, traveling, or using a different computer, many traders want the ability to monitor positions and execute trades without relying on a dedicated desktop platform.

To support these evolving trading habits, NordFX offers browser-based access through the MetaTrader 5 Web Terminal, enabling clients to access their trading accounts directly from a web browser. The solution complements the company’s existing desktop and mobile trading applications, allowing traders to choose the environment that best suits their daily routine.

The MetaTrader 5 Web Terminal provides access to live market prices, interactive charts, multiple order types, technical analysis tools, and real-time account management. Because it operates entirely within a browser, there is no need to download or install software, making it a practical option for traders who frequently switch between devices or need secure access while away from their primary workstation.

Rather than replacing traditional desktop trading, browser-based access has become an important part of a modern multi-device trading experience. Many traders use desktop terminals for detailed market analysis while relying on browser access for monitoring positions, reacting to market movements, or managing trades from virtually anywhere.

“Today’s traders expect flexibility,” said Vanessa Polson, Marketing Manager at NordFX. “Trading is no longer limited to a single computer or workplace. By providing browser-based access alongside desktop and mobile platforms, we help our clients stay connected to the markets wherever they are, without compromising convenience or functionality.”

The MetaTrader 5 Web Terminal synchronizes with a trader’s existing account, allowing users to access their positions, order history, watchlists, and account information through a familiar interface. Since no installation is required, traders can quickly log in from almost any internet-connected device while maintaining access to the essential tools needed for day-to-day trading.

The availability of browser-based trading also reflects a broader trend across the financial industry. As cloud-based services continue to reshape digital finance, traders increasingly expect the same level of accessibility from their trading platforms. Fast access, seamless synchronization, and the ability to move between desktop, mobile, and browser environments have become valuable features for both active and occasional market participants.

Last Call blends personal story with practical lessons for event professionals, students, and sports fans

Jay Grider, chief operating officer and special advisor to the Nashville Sports Council and Liberty Mutual Music City Bowl, today announced the release of Last Call: From the Minor Leagues to Nashville’s Rise as a Major Sports Destination, a hybrid memoir that blends personal narrative with behind-the-scenes lessons on recruiting and running major sporting events.

Grider’s career began in 1988 with the Huntsville Stars with additional stops with the Boston Red Sox Spring Training,  Jacksonville Suns and Clarksville Coyotes. That hands-on foundation carried into his work with the Nashville Sports Council and  Music City Bowl, where he helped recruit and or stage events that include the annual Music City Bowl, SEC Men’s & Women’s Basketball Tournaments, Rock N Roll  Running Series, NCAA Women’s Final Four, NHL All Star Game and NFL Draft and FCS Championship.

The book moves beyond game results to show how venue conflicts, weather emergencies, public safety, television requirements, volunteer coordination, and sponsor commitments can determine whether an event succeeds. Readers are taken behind the scenes of defining moments in Nashville’s sports growth, along with the mistakes, improvised solutions, difficult conversations, and unusual memories that rarely appear in official recaps.

As Nashville prepares for another generation of large-scale sporting events, Last Call connects that future to decades of relationship-building, dependable execution, and local cooperation, showing that a city earns major events repeatedly by proving how it can produce quality events.

Written in a personal, direct, and often humorous voice, the book is grounded in the long hours required to deliver on promises made years before an opening whistle. It is not a polished corporate history, but an insider account of the work that makes major events possible and the many people who make it happen.
